Elizabeth Salter-Eby Memorial Scholarship

Award Amount
Application deadline
Awarded By:

Wisconsin 4-H Foundation

Number of Awards & Eligibility: One award offered annually.
In order to qualify, students must meet the following criteria:
  1. This award is for U.S. students.
  2. Must be a U.S. citizen or permanent resident.
  3. Must have a grade point average of 2.5 or higher.
  4. Must be a resident of Wisconsin.
  5. Must be a graduating high school senior or older to apply for this undergraduate award.
  6. Must have been active in a 4-H youth leadership activity for one or more years.
  7. Must attend or plan to attend a University of Wisconsin system school.
  8. Must pursue a degree in home economics or other degree which is related to home economics, such as childhood development, interior design, fashion design, or human ecology.

Description: Wisconsin graduating high school seniors or older who have a grade point average of 2.5 or higher and have been a 4-H member for one or more years are eligible for this award. Students must plan to attend a University of Wisconsin system school and major in home economics or other degree related to home economics, such as childhood development, interior design, fashion design, or human ecology.

Application requirements for the Elizabeth Salter-Eby Memorial Scholarship are:

  • Resume
  • Cover Letter
  • Digital Photo
  • List of Projects
Additional Information: Scholarship applications will be reviewed by a qualified, impartial committee applying the following criteria: demonstrated personal growth and development through Wisconsin 4-H projects and activities; held leadership roles in Wisconsin 4-H and other organizations; academic record; financial need and sense of direction in future educational goals.

Award Amount: $500 annually, non-renewable.  The total dollars awarded for this scholarship is $500.
